The 28× Table
28 × 1 = 28
28 × 2 = 56
28 × 3 = 84
28 × 4 = 112
28 × 5 = 140
28 × 6 = 168
28 × 7 = 196
28 × 8 = 224
28 × 9 = 252
28 × 10 = 280
28 × 11 = 308
28 × 12 = 336

Fun Fact
28 is the second perfect number (1 + 2 + 4 + 7 + 14 = 28).
